Brewing Technology Efficiency
Choosing an SCA-certified coffee maker means prioritizing brewing technology efficiency, which is vital for the best coffee experience. These machines guarantee precise temperature control between 194°F and 205°F, essential for peak flavor extraction. Look for models with advanced showerhead designs, like multi-hole or Rainmaker systems, which distribute water evenly over coffee grounds, enhancing aroma and richness. Many SCA-certified makers include a pre-infusion mode to degas freshly roasted coffee, leading to fuller extractions and improved taste profiles. Efficient brewing times, typically around 5 to 7 minutes for a full carafe, balance speed and quality seamlessly. Plus, regular maintenance features, such as easy-to-clean components and descaling reminders, help maintain consistent brewing efficiency over time, providing great coffee with every use.

Temperature Control Features
Understanding temperature control features is vital for brewing the perfect cup of coffee at home. Ideal brewing temperatures, between 194°F and 205°F (90°C to 96°C), are essential for ideal coffee extraction, as recognized by the Specialty Coffee Association (SCA). Look for SCA-certified coffee makers that utilize advanced heating systems, achieving and maintaining these precise temperatures quickly, usually within minutes. Some models even offer programmable temperature settings, allowing you to customize your brew based on your coffee preferences and specific beans. Additionally, coffee makers with thermal carafes keep your coffee hot for longer without compromising flavor. Consistent temperature control during brewing prevents under-extraction or over-extraction, greatly enhancing your coffee’s flavor profile.
